Zionist forces launch campaign of raids, arrests in West Bank

SANAA, July 6 (YPA) – Zionist enemy forces on Monday launched a detention campaign after raiding the homes of Palestinians in several villages and towns in the West Bank.
Palestinian sources reported that the enemy forces stormed the village of Kharbatha Bani Hareth in Ramallah and arrested two young men from the homes of their families.

Another force stormed the town of Beit Rima and targeted the media and photographers with tear gas canisters, wounding the photojournalist Muhammad Turkman, while the enemy soldiers arrested Saddam Saher Al-Barghouthi and his father, Saher Al-Barghouthi.

The town of Deir Ghassana was also raided, a young man was arrested from his house, in addition, storming the village of Kober, arresting of another young man, and storming the village of Nabi Saleh.
